F52.9
ICD-10-CMUnspecified sexual dysfunction not due to a substance or known physiological condition
This code represents a sexual dysfunction that is not attributable to drug use or an identifiable physical cause. It encompasses various forms of sexual difficulties, such as desire, arousal, orgasm, or pain, where a specific organic etiology or substance-induced effect has been ruled out.
Use this code when a patient presents with sexual dysfunction, and the clinical documentation clearly indicates that the underlying cause is not physiological or substance-related, but the specific type of dysfunction (e.g., desire, arousal, orgasmic) is not further specified. This code is appropriate when the provider has documented "unspecified sexual dysfunction" after ruling out organic and substance-related causes.
